Magnesium is an essential mineral that fulfils numerous functions in the human body, such as supporting muscle function, nerve transmission and regulating energy metabolism. There are several different magnesium compounds that are used for different applications depending on their specific properties. Of these, magnesium L-threonate, magnesium taurate and magnesium bisglycinate are particularly interesting. They each offer unique benefits in terms of bioavailability and action in the body. Here is a detailed overview of these three forms of magnesium, as supported by scientific studies.

Magnesium L-threonate

Magnesium L-threonate is a special form of magnesium that is created by binding it to L-threonate, a metabolite of vitamin C. This compound is being researched for cognitive purposes due to its ability to cross the blood-brain barrier. Magnesium L-threonate has been shown to efficiently increase magnesium concentrations in the brain, which could potentially support brain function and promote neuronal health.

A much-cited 2010 study by MIT researchers showed that this form of magnesium improved learning and memory in rats. It was found that increasing magnesium levels in the brain with magnesium L-threonate promotes synaptic plasticity, which is crucial for memory (DSpace). These findings have generated a great deal of interest in the use of this form of magnesium as a dietary supplement, particularly in the area of cognitive support.

Magnesium taurate

Magnesium taurate is a compound of magnesium and the amino acid taurine. This form of magnesium is often studied for its potential positive effects on the cardiovascular system. Taurine is a non-proteinogenic amino acid involved in many physiological processes, including regulating electrolyte balance and supporting cardiovascular health.

A 2016 study in rats examined the combination of taurine and magnesium and showed that this compound could potentially support heart health by affecting blood pressure regulation (RSC Publishing).

In addition, magnesium taurate is known to have a calming effect on the nervous system, making it a popular choice for people seeking general nervous system support.

Magnesium Bisglycinate

Magnesium Bisglycinate is a chelated form of magnesium, where the magnesium is bound to the amino acid glycine. This compound is characterised by high bioavailability, meaning it is particularly well absorbed by the body. Magnesium bisglycinate is also known for its gentle effect on the digestive system, making it a preferred choice for people who take magnesium supplements without experiencing gastrointestinal discomfort.

A 2014 study compared various magnesium compounds and found that magnesium bisglycinate is one of the most efficient forms in terms of absorption in the body (Oxford Academic).

Glycine itself has a calming effect, making magnesium bisglycinate supplements attractive to people seeking a relaxing effect on the nervous system.

Similarities and differences

All three magnesium compounds – magnesium L-threonate, magnesium taurate and magnesium bisglycinate – share the general health benefits of magnesium, but differ in their specific effects and bioavailability:

  • Magnesium L-threonate: is valued primarily for its potential benefits for brain function and cognitive support. It effectively reaches the central nervous system and can support neuronal health.
  • Magnesium taurate: is used primarily for its potential benefits for the cardiovascular system and its calming effect on the nervous system. The combination of magnesium and taurine could have a positive effect on the heart and nerves.
  • Magnesium bisglycinate: is characterised by its high bioavailability and gentle effect on the digestive system. It is often used as a well-tolerated form of magnesium that also has relaxing properties.

Research and studies

  • Magnesium L-threonate: A study by MIT scientists showed that this form of magnesium improved brain function in rats by increasing synaptic density in the hippocampus, an area important for memory (DSpace).
  • Magnesium taurate: A 2016 study examined how magnesium taurate can support heart function in animals. The results suggest that the compound could have a positive effect on blood pressure and support the cardiovascular system (RSC Publishing).
  • Magnesium bisglycinate: A 2014 study compared different forms of magnesium and demonstrated that magnesium bisglycinate is one of the most bioavailable and well-tolerated forms of magnesium (Oxford Academic).

 

Magnesium L-threonate, magnesium taurate and magnesium bisglycinate are three high-quality forms of magnesium that differ in their use and mode of action. While magnesium L-threonate is used primarily to support cognitive function, magnesium taurate focuses on the cardiovascular system, and magnesium bisglycinate is known for its high bioavailability and tolerability. Each form offers specific advantages, so the right choice depends on individual needs and goals. It is advisable to consider your personal health situation when choosing a magnesium supplement and to seek expert advice if necessary.
